Campbell River RCMP officers responding to a report of a female overdosing at the city’s courthouse Monday ended up helping four people suffering from apparent overdoses.

Naloxone, which reverses the effects of opioids, was used to revive one person. All four were taken to hospital and are expected to survive.

“This again demonstrates the dangers of opioid drug abuse,” said Const. Maury Tyre. “In this case, the four people were very fortunate that someone found them in distress or it could easily have been the end of their lives.”

B.C. Ambulance and the Campbell River Fire Department also assisted, he said.
